Why do children fall behind in learning?

Slow learning in kids can result from a variety of factors, and it’s important to consider both environmental and individual aspects. Here are some common reasons behind slow learning in children:

Learning Disabilities:

Conditions such as dyslexia, ADHD, or other specific learning disabilities can impede academic progress.

Intellectual Disabilities:

Cognitive impairments or lower-than-average intelligence can affect the speed of learning.

Lack of Individualized Instruction:

Some children may require more personalized teaching methods that cater to their unique learning styles.

Poor Health:

Chronic illnesses, nutritional deficiencies, or other health issues can impact cognitive function and hinder learning.

Emotional or Behavioral Challenges:

Emotional issues, anxiety, or behavioral challenges can distract children from learning or create barriers to understanding.

Inadequate Early Learning Experiences:

Lack of exposure to educational materials and experiences during early childhood can lead to a slower start in learning.

Environmental Factors:

Unsupportive or chaotic home environments can affect a child’s ability to focus on learning.

Language Barriers:

Children who are learning a second language or facing language difficulties may experience delays in academic progress.

Attention Issues:

Poor concentration, difficulty sustaining attention, or attention deficit disorders can impact the learning process.

Ineffective Teaching Methods:

In some cases, traditional teaching methods may not resonate with a child’s learning style, leading to slower progress.

Social and Peer Influences:

Social issues such as bullying or difficulty forming peer relationships can contribute to slow learning.

Learning Differences:

Every child has a unique learning style, and some may need alternative methods to grasp concepts effectively.

Lack of Motivation:

If a child lacks interest in the subject matter or doesn’t see the relevance of what they are learning, they may be less motivated to engage.

Parental Involvement:

Limited involvement or lack of support from parents in a child’s education can hinder learning progress.

Techniques To Improve Learning Abilities in kids

1. Multisensory Learning:

Learning is improved by using a variety of senses. To reinforce learning, use visual aids, practical exercises, and audio stimuli. This method makes information more accessible by accommodating different learning styles.

2. Individualised Learning:

Acknowledge that every child has a unique way of learning. Adapt your teaching strategies to the unique needs and abilities of each student. Personalised education ensures that kids get the help they require to succeed academically.

3. Assistive technology:

Using technological tools created to assist those with learning difficulties is known as assistive technology. Children can supplement traditional methods of information access and understanding training with the use of interactive applications, audiobooks, and text-to-speech software.

4. Consistent Learning Environment:

A learning environment is established when a clear routine and expectations are established. Children with learning difficulties benefit from consistency by feeling more secure, which lowers anxiety and improves focus.

5. Positive Reinforcement:

Encourage positive behaviour and achievements by using positive reinforcement. Honour minor accomplishments to increase a child’s self-esteem and drive. Positive reinforcement cultivates a more optimistic outlook on education.

6. Divide Difficult tasks into Manageable Steps:

Divide difficult tasks into smaller, easier-to-manage steps to make things simpler. By avoiding feelings of overload, this method makes learning more approachable for kids.

7. Regular Communication with Parents:

It is important to have open and continuous communication with parents. To assist a child’s learning journey, parents and educators can work together when they receive regular information on the child’s development, difficulties, and triumphs.

8. Highlight Interests and Strengths:

Determine and make the most of a child’s interests and strengths. Including these components in instructional activities can improve student enjoyment and increase.

Children with learning difficulties can benefit from a variety of strategies that cater to their individual needs and talents. We can enable kids with learning difficulties to succeed academically and lay the groundwork for a successful life by creating a welcoming and inclusive learning environment, implementing tailored treatments, and utilising a variety of instructional techniques. Recall that, given the proper direction and assistance, every child has the capacity to flourish.
